What is TB-500 studied for?

TB-500 is a synthetic fragment of thymosin β4 studied in preclinical models for effects on cell migration, vascular formation and repair of damaged tissue.

Actin sequestration and cell migration
Wound healing and tissue regeneration
Angiogenesis and vascular remodelling
Studies on anti-inflammatory pathways

TB-500 and the actin-binding domain

TB-500 is the synthetic fragment of thymosin beta-4 that contains the actin-binding motif. In cell culture models it is studied for cytoskeletal dynamics, cell migration and the formation of new blood vessels in tissue-repair models.
